![]() Gatz, Bishop Men's & Women's Teams July 1, 2009 Gatz majors in pre-medicine and biochemistry. Gatz, along with teammate Usman Javaid, plans to swim the English Channel this summer as a fundraiser for Doctors Without Borders. To be considered for the award, a student-athlete must qualify to participate in their respective national championship meet, as well as achieve a minimum 3.5 grade point average in either a semester/quarter or a school year, or have a cumulative grade point average of at least 3.5 on a scale of 4.0. The entire Ohio Wesleyan men's and women's teams also were honored by the CSCAA. The Bishop men ranked second among NCAA Division III institutions with an overall team grade point average of 3.53, while the women tied for seventh place in Division III with an overall team grade point average of 3.50. A total of 53 men's teams received Scholar All-American status, while 83 women's teams were honored. To be considered for the CSCAA Team Scholar All-American award, a team must have compiled an overall grade point average of at least 3.00. |
